Analysis

Argentina recorded 0.0289 Mt CO2e for nitrous oxide (n2o) emissions from fugitive emissions (energy) in 2024.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 8.2% on the previous year and up 0.3% over ten years.

Over the whole period, nitrous oxide (n2o) emissions from fugitive emissions (energy) in Argentina peaked at 0.0384 Mt CO2e in 1979 and was at its lowest, 0.0232 Mt CO2e, in 2006.

Argentina ranks 35th of 187 countries on this measure, in the top quarter.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 55 years of available data.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1970s 0.0351 Mt CO2e 0.0314 Mt CO2e 0.0384 Mt CO2e 10
1980s 0.031 Mt CO2e 0.0275 Mt CO2e 0.0375 Mt CO2e 10
1990s 0.028 Mt CO2e 0.0261 Mt CO2e 0.0312 Mt CO2e 10
2000s 0.0247 Mt CO2e 0.0232 Mt CO2e 0.0259 Mt CO2e 10
2010s 0.027 Mt CO2e 0.0244 Mt CO2e 0.0294 Mt CO2e 10
2020s 0.0287 Mt CO2e 0.0267 Mt CO2e 0.0305 Mt CO2e 5

A measure of annual emissions of nitrous oxide (N2O), one of the six Kyoto greenhouse gases (GHG), from fugitive emissions (subsector of the energy sector) including IPCC 2006 codes 1.A.1.bc Petroleum Refining - Manufacture of Solid Fuels and Other Energy Industries, 1.B.1 Solid Fuels, 1.B.2 Oil and Natural Gas, 5.B. The measure is standardized to carbon dioxide equivalent values using the Global Warming Potential (GWP) factors of IPCC's 5th Assessment Report (AR5).
